    <title>2025 (4) TMI 1999 - ITAT CHANDIGARH</title>
    <link>https://www.taxtmi.com/caselaws?id=471461</link>
    <description>Cash deposits sourced from a nephew&#039;s agricultural-land sale proceeds and existing cash in hand are not unexplained where sale deeds substantiate the sale and receipt of consideration. The family relationship, sale transaction and receipt of cash support the stated source when they remain undisputed. A minor difference between sale consideration and the deposited amount, or the seller&#039;s ability to maintain a separate bank account, does not by itself displace that explanation. The deposits are therefore satisfactorily explained, and no addition for unexplained money under Sections 68 or 69A is warranted.</description>
